Emma Raducanu could be set to end her partnership with Nike as a major fashion switch looms

According to a recent report from respected journalist Craig Shapiro, Emma Raducanu may be close to cutting ties with Nike and signing a new deal with Japanese clothing giant Uniqlo. The story, first highlighted by Ubitennis, suggests discussions are already underway, signaling a potentially significant shift in the tennis apparel landscape.

Uniqlo is no stranger to headline-grabbing moves in the sport, having famously signed Roger Federer after his long-standing relationship with Nike came to an end. If the deal goes through, Raducanu would become another high-profile name to join the brand’s growing tennis portfolio.

Despite her young age, the British star continues to command enormous attention beyond the court. Her global appeal, commercial value, and strong media presence make her one of the most marketable athletes in women’s tennis today. That influence is precisely why her possible departure would be a notable setback for Nike.

While no official confirmation has been made by either party, the prospect of Raducanu switching brands is already generating widespread discussion, with many viewing it as a move that could reshape sponsorship dynamics within professional tennis.
